A rectangle
is a 2-D shape that has four straight sides, four right angles and whose
opposite sides are the same length. This means that both oblongs and squares
are rectangles. Think about it...
A regular
polygon is a 2-D shape that is closed (see polygon), has straight
sides, whose sides are all the same length and whose angles are also the
same size. You can have a regular hexagon, a regular octagon, etc.
The remainder
is the bit that can be left over after you have worked out a division
sum.
